Common Window Pane Repair Jobs
Single-pane window repair - restores clarity and functionality to damaged or cracked glass.
Double-pane window repair - addresses issues like fogging, condensation, or broken seals.
Cracked glass replacement - replaces broken or shattered window panes to improve safety and appearance.
Frame repair and reinforcement - fixes rotted or damaged window frames for proper fit and security.
Storm window repair - restores or replaces storm windows to enhance insulation and protection.
Glass sealing and weatherproofing - improves energy efficiency by sealing leaks and drafts around window panes.
Window Pane Repair Questions
What types of window pane damage can be repaired? Cracks, chips, and shattered glass are common issues that can often be fixed or replaced to restore clarity and safety.
Is window pane repair suitable for all window styles? Most standard and double-pane windows can be repaired, though some specialty or decorative panes may require custom solutions.
How does repair differ from replacement? Repairs typically involve fixing cracks or chips, while replacements are needed if the glass is extensively damaged or compromised.
What should property owners consider before repairing a window pane? It's important to assess the extent of damage and ensure the repair matches the existing window style and functionality.
